It's all in the prep

To get the best out of your natural makeup look, you’ll want to up your skincare game in the run up to the wedding,  to make sure your skin is as hydrated and blemish-free as possible. 

Next, it’s onto primer - a great primer is like real-life Photoshop for your skin. Using the right primer helps to set  your makeup and keep it looking fresh, even if the day gets warm. Wedding Makeup Golden Rules  

  •  For a super natural look, use your products sparingly - it's much easier to build extra coverage than to have  to take it all off and start again. 
  • When applying your makeup, make sure every product is blended well for a photo-ready finish - and blot  your t-zone to avoid shine. 
  • Even for a very natural look, add some definition to your brows, particularly if they're pale or on the sparse side, so that they won’t disappear in wedding photos.
